Homeopathic First Aid
Homeopathic First Aid blends traditionally used within homeopathy for minor accidents and injuries.
While adding to your cart you will be asked to select between liquids or pillules. Liquids come in a 15ml amber glass dropper bottle, while pillules come in a 5g amber glass bottle.
Bites, Burns & Stings
Traditionally used within homeopathy where there are minor insect bites, stings or mild burns.
Eye Injuries
Traditionally used within homeopathy following minor trauma around the eye area.
Ingrown Toenail Blend
Commonly used within homeopathy where there is discomfort, redness or irritation associated with ingrown toenails.
Infections & Wounds
A blend of remedies traditionally used within homeopathy to support skin recovery and minor wound symptom presentations.
Injury Blend
Traditionally used within homeopathy where there is bruising, swelling, muscular strain or sprain symptoms.
Surgery Blend
Commonly used within homeopathy during post-operative recovery and following dental or surgical procedures.
Travel Belly
Traditionally used within homeopathy where there is nausea, digestive upset or loose stools.
Skin Repair
A topical blend traditionally used within homeopathy to support skin recovery following minor skin irritation or injury.
Skin Repair Plus
Advanced topical blend available by prescription only.
Traumeel Cream
Topical cream commonly used for bruising, muscular discomfort, strains, sprains and joint soreness.
